Get Scrap Happy! Unexpected Stashbuster Ideas

January 17, 2013 by AllFreeKnitting 5 Comments

If you’ve ever considered renting out a storage space just to keep some of your spare yarn, it might be time to start clearing out your stash.  If you’ve been collecting yarn for a number of years, chances are you have more wool than you know what to do with — but don’t panic; this is where this fabulous collection of stash busting patterns comes in.  No matter how little (or how much) you have of a particular yarn, there are plenty of free knitting patterns out there that are ideal for getting rid of all the scraps.

Get Scrap Happy! Creative Stashbusters

yarn-frame

Knit Jewelry Holder: Lace weight yarn scraps can be tricky to use up, but this fun tutorial makes it a cinch.  Pair a knit swatch of lace knitting with tacks and a colorful frame and you have the perfect earring holder!  If you’re not big on jewelry, simply frame your knitting and hang it up as its own work of art.

bow-pouch

Bow Pouch: Not only is this adorable Bow Pouch simple and chic, but it also keeps a secret.  In the back of the bow is a cleverly concealed pouch complete with a button closure!  Use this cute bow as an iPod cozy or attach it to a strap of your project bag and use it to keep extra stitch markers on hand — there are so many possibilities!

headband

Autumn Gypsy Bow: Have fun dabbling in vintage glamor with this bulky knit headband.  A pattern for both adults and children is included, so go on and make one for the entire family!
